This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] TLK2711-SP:当 PRBSEN 和 LOOPEN 同时启用时、RKLSB 引脚提供多个'0'脉冲(失败)(BIST)

Guru**** 2394295 points
Other Parts Discussed in Thread: TLK2711-SP, TLK1501

请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/interface-group/interface/f/interface-forum/1273200/tlk2711-sp-the-rklsb-pin-provides-several-0-pulses-fails-when-prbsen-and-loopen-are-enabled-at-the-same-time-bist

器件型号:TLK2711-SP
主题中讨论的其他器件: TLK1501

大家好!

当我执行 BIST 并同时启用 LOOPEN 和 PRBSEN 功能时、RKLSB 引脚会返回许多 PRBS 错误脉冲。

请查看下面随附的波形:

LOOPEN (蓝色)/RKLSB (粉色)

  n`t 情况下,如果 PRBSEN 被激活后又是 LOOPEN,则 RKLSB 引脚不会指示任何无效的 PRBS 序列。

LOOPEN (蓝色)/RKLSB (粉色)

您能否 确认这是否是 TLK2711-SP 的正常行为?

提前感谢您!

此致、

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Juan:

    您能否确认您是否遵循了此上电复位序列? 我认为 RKLSB 上的输出可能会很奇怪、因为它仍处于高阻抗状态。

    我尝试使用 TLK1501 EVM (类似 PN)重现您的结果、但我看到的结果不同。 无论 I 按何种顺序将 PRBSEN 和 LOOPEN 置位、PRBS_PASS 引脚保持高电平、并且不报告任何 PRBS 错误(该引脚等效于 TLK2711-SP 上的 RKLSB)。

    假设您满足上电复位序列的要求、您能否分享有关您的设置的更多详细信息? 我想尝试使用与您的设置尽可能类似的设置来重现您的结果。 具体而言、

    • 您使用的 GTX_CLK 频率和振幅是多少?
    • TESTEN 是连接到低电平还是未连接?
    • 是否有任何具体的顺序为芯片供电、提供 GTX_CLK、置位 ENABLE、置位 LCKREFN、置位 PRBSEN、 并将 LOOPEN 置为有效? 或者它们是否都在加电时被置为有效?

    您可以尝试另一项测试:如果您从外部将 DOUTTXP/N 连接到 DINRXP/N、而不是使用内部回送功能、您是否会看到相同的结果?

    此致!

    卢卡斯

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    你好,卢卡斯!!

    首先,非常感谢您的提示回复!    我真的很满意

     查看您的笔记后、我认为 此处可能存在"加电顺序违规"。 我不仅在第一次捕获中同时激活了 PRBS 和 LOOPEN 函数、还对 TLK 执行了启用命令。 这就解释了为何第二种场景中不显示 PRBS 擦除程序。  为了了解有关此 P/N 的更多信息...为什么我会在高阻抗输出中看到"1"和"0"序列?

    让我尽可能为您提供更多设置信息:

    • GTX_CLK 频率:100MHz @ 3V3
    • TESTEN 引脚通过0r
    • 有两种不同的上电序列(幸运的是、我们可以 通过主控制器单元设置任何顺序)  
      • 电源(2V5)和 GTX_CLK⇒ ENABLE - LOOPEN - PRBS -PRE (可能错误)
      • 电源(2V5)和 GTX_CLK ⇒ENABLE - PRBS ⇒LOOPEN

    同时也执行了 TLK 到 TLK PRBS (BER)测试、我们在任何情况下都没有看到任何错误。

    感谢您的技术支持、Lucas。

    此致!

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Juan:

    只是 为了了解有关此 P/N 的更多信息...为什么我在高阻抗输出中看到"1"和"0"序列?

    您正确地说、 不应从高阻抗输出中期望序列为"1"和"0"。  在此状态下、RKLSB 引脚的行为可能未定义、或者由于完全不同的原因、输出可能看起来像这样。

    我注意到在第一个波形中、您分享了 RKLSB 信号通过几种不同类型的输出进行转换。 首先它保持低电平、然后在高电平与低电平之间多次切换、然后再次保持低电平、最终保持高电平。 您是否对 LOOPEN 或任何其他可能与 RKLSB 输出变化相一致的引脚进行任何更改?

    我曾尝试使用 TLK1501 EVM 尽可能地重现与您的设置匹配的结果、但我仍然看到的结果与您的结果不同。 当 PRBSEN 和 LOOPEN 均启用时、PRBS_PASS 引脚一直保持高电平。

    如果您能够测试、我想知道您在以下情况下是否看到类似的输出:

    • 正确满足上电复位序列
    • DOUTTXP/N 引脚从外部连接到 DINRXP/N 引脚、且 LOOPEN 引脚无效。

    此致!

    卢卡斯